Well, according to a new book released by the Barna Group, titled, UnChristian: What a new generation really thinks about Christianity… and why it matters, most of those outside of Christianity would expect Christians to finish that song with…

And they’ll know we are Christians by our:

  • anti-homosexual mindset (91%)
  • judgmental attitudes (87%)
  • hypocrisy (85%)
  • old-fashioned lifestyle (78%)
  • over-emphasis on politics (75%)
  • cluelessness (out of touch with reality) (72%)
  • insensitivity to others (70%)
  • boring (personality?) (68%)
  • failure to accept other faiths (64%)
  • tendency to be confusing (61%)
